{
const queryString = new URLSearchParams(new FormData($refs.filter_form)).toString()
loading = true;
fetch('/collections/all-products?' + queryString)
.then(response => response.text())
.then(data => {
let html_div = document.createElement('div');
html_div.innerHTML = data;
let html_dom = html_div.querySelector('#ProductGridContainer').innerHTML;
document.querySelector('#ProductGridContainer').innerHTML = html_dom;
// update url without refreshing the page
history.replaceState(null, null, '?' + queryString);
})
.catch(error => console.error('Error:', error))
.finally(() => loading = false);
})"
>
- Featured
- Best selling
- Alphabetically, A-Z
- Alphabetically, Z-A
- Price, low to high
- Price, high to low
- Date, old to new
- Date, new to old
-
Yves - 7 Piece Dining Set Wood - Gray
Regular price $1,320.93 -
Dark Brown Flannel Living Room Sofa Set
Regular price $680.30 -
White Modern Bedside Table Cabinet Nightstand with 3 Storage Drawers Bedroom Furniture
Regular price $145.89 -
Double Bed, Wooden Bed
Regular price $525.61 -
Full Body Zero Gravity Shiatsu Massage Chair SL-Track Recliner With Airbag Speaker LCD Screen Remote Control Voice Control BackLeg Heat
Regular price $1,560.99 -
Contemporary Chairs, Oversized Chenille Armchairs, Comfortable Upholstered Single Lounge Armchairs
Regular price $350.55 -
vidaXL Seven Piece Bathroom Furniture and Basin Set Beige
Regular price $430.77 -
Particleboard Coffee Table
Regular price $1,200.74 -
Modern Velvet Futon Sofa Bed with Reclining Backrest, Pillows, Pockets, Living Room Furniture, 3-in-1 Convertible, Black
Regular price $1,551.52 -
4-piece Patio Furniture Set
Regular price $300.66 -
4 Piece Patio Sectional Wicker Rattan Outdoor Furniture Sofa Set With Storage Box Brown
Regular price $686.87 -
Unique Design Coffee Table With 4 Hidden Storage Compartments
Regular price $309.87 -
Denna UPH STD Bed Dark Grey QUEEN
Regular price $315.10 -
Canvas Folding Chairs
Regular price $200.90 -
Dining Room Chairs Ash Black Polyfiber Nail Heads Parson Style Set Of 2 Side Chairs Dining Room Furniture
Regular price $450.55 -
Modern Twin Size Bed Frame With Built-in USB Port On Bookcase Headboard And 2 Drawers For White Washed Color
Regular price $625.84